Team Summary:
Price is a key factor influencing traveler’s path to driving a choice leading to a purchase. In a world of infinite paths to purchase, travelers make multiple searches and find the ‘best trip’ and ‘best deal’. The Offers Domain team is tasked with giving the customer a simple, clear, accurate, transparent pricing throughout their shopping and booking journeys. We do this by putting the customer first, creating capabilities that can be shared and presented to the customer that meet the travelers’ expectations in locally relevant ways and adhere to regulatory norms. In this role, you will:
- Design, build, and evolve robust, scalable, and secure backend services and applications, including clear low-level and high-level designs, APIs, data models, and explicit technical trade-offs that power high-traffic, customer-facing pricing and offers experiences across Expedia Group brands.
- Lead end‑to‑end implementation of complex features and systems within the Offers Domain, from technical design and coding through testing, deployment, monitoring, and ongoing operational support, ensuring simple, accurate, and transparent pricing throughout the shopping and booking journey.
- Partner closely with product, architecture, and cross‑functional engineering teams to translate business and regulatory requirements into technical solutions, shaping capabilities that support locally relevant customer expectations and can be reused across multiple brands and platforms.
- Drive engineering excellence for the services you own by championing code quality, automated testing, observability, performance optimization, and simplification, taking technical responsibility for service health, scalability, resilience, and the ongoing reduction of technical debt and operational overhead.
- Provide technical mentorship and guidance to other engineers, sharing domain and industry knowledge, guiding integrations across teams, and modeling best practices in system design, API design, and data modeling.
- Safely integrate and operate AI/ML‑enabled solutions that improve outcomes, demonstrating familiarity with AI‑driven systems, tools, or workflows and applying AI/ML concepts to real world products while adhering to established patterns and guidelines.
Minimum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or a related technical field; or equivalent related professional experience.
- 8+ years of relevant professional software development experience with a strong focus on backend development, using Java or Kotlin, building and operating high‑performance, high‑throughput, highly available, and scalable services on cloud platforms.
- Proven experience owning one or more production services or components throughout their lifecycle, including system design (with low‑level design), API design, data modeling, implementation, deployment, monitoring, and ongoing operational responsibility.
- Demonstrated ability to understand complex distributed systems, design moderately complex solutions, and make well‑reasoned technology choices that are easily testable and observable, with clear alignment to business outcomes and team goals.
- Strong knowledge of integration patterns, testing and monitoring tools, and operational excellence practices (such as unit testing, SLAs, resiliency and scalability patterns, and alerting), with experience formally mentoring at least three engineers.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Experience designing and evolving distributed or multi‑service architectures for pricing, offers, or similarly high‑scale transactional domains, with a focus on reliability, fault tolerance, and performance optimizations driven by production metrics.
- Demonstrated technical leadership in defining architectural direction for complex features or systems, influencing design patterns and frameworks, guiding cross‑team integrations, and communicating trade‑offs to both technical and non‑technical stakeholders.
- Track record of improving operational excellence at the team level through enhanced observability, automation, performance tuning, and data‑driven analysis of incidents and customer impact.
- Hands‑on experience integrating or consuming AI/ML‑enabled services or platforms in production, including designing safe interaction patterns, monitoring their impact on pricing or customer experience, and tuning models or policies to achieve better business outcomes.
